Enameled Copper Wire:

Main Features and Applications of enameled wire:

This kind of enameled wire can be used to make winding wire demanding light material, high electricity conductivity and good heat dispersing performance.



Especially for the winding wire for transferring high frequency signal, such household appliances as degaussing coil, high frequency transformer, common transformer and small electric





2. Application of enameled copper wire



Widely used in electrical tools, ballasts, automotive electronics, refrigerator and air conditioner compressor motors, television sets, electric stove, microwave ovens, various transformers, and other kinds of electronic coil motors, electrical appliances.



3. Description of enameled wire



Enameled Copper Clad Aluminum wire (ECCA): 0.13mm-1.50mm



Enameled Copper Wire (ECU): 0.05mm-1.80mm



Enameled aluminum Wire (EAL): 0.20mm-2.50mm



Insulation: Polyester, Polyurethane, Polyester-imide,



Model: QZ(PEW), QA(UEW), QZY(EIW), Q(ZY/XY)(EI/AIW)



Insulation Class: 130/155/180/200/220
conductor
Performance
Copper Clad Aluminum Wire
Copper Wire
Aluminum Wire
Volume ratio of copper (%)
15
109
0
Specific gravity (g/cm 3 )
3.63
8.89
2.70
Length ratio in same wire diameter and unit weight
2.5: 1
1: 1
3.29: 1
Conductivity (IACS)
70
100
62
Electric resistivity(Ωmm 2 )
0.02462
0.01724
0.02740
Tensile strength (M pa )
95-135
215-266
68-107
Elongation (%)
≥10
≥20
≥8
Winding performance
good
very good
good
Weight
good
bad
very good
Soldering performance
very good
very good
bad
Direct current resistance
good
very good
good
